Output edcbaee28aa93cdfe72c5e7a502bce4a032cc4b9b0abb40d4d66a69d82f88b66:3

value
374034779
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5690eabab6113810ab348794fe4aed787ec77ea902e6e30042073d3ac4744653
address
bc1p26gw4w4kzyupp2e5s720ujhd0plvwl4fqtnwxqzzqu7n43r5gefsatluaf
transaction
edcbaee28aa93cdfe72c5e7a502bce4a032cc4b9b0abb40d4d66a69d82f88b66
confirmations
114564
spent
true